Main issues, as the Inspector framed them
- whether the proposed development would be inappropriate development in the Green Belt having regard to the National Planning Policy Framework and relevant development plan policies
- the effect of the proposed development on the openness of the Green Belt
- if the development is inappropriate, whether any harm by reason of inappropriateness, and any other harm, would be clearly outweighed by other considerations so as to amount to the very special circumstances required to justify the proposal
What decided it
The proposal constitutes inappropriate development in the Green Belt causing significant harm to openness, and the modest housing benefits do not clearly outweigh this harm to amount to very special circumstances.
